A public sector agency has implemented Public Sector Solutions for managing their Grants program. The agency authorities have received a complaint from an applicant whose eligibility was declined for the program. How should the agency authorities check how the eligibility was determined for this application record?
Use Decision Explainer to understand how the decision was made. This selection keeps the implementation declarative and within the intended Public Sector operating model.
The Core Concept Explained: Business Rules Engine externalizes decision logic from custom code. Expression Sets orchestrate calculations and can call decision assets so policy thresholds remain maintainable by authorized business users.
Step-by-Step Technical Analysis: Identify the inputs that drive the decision, declare them as Expression Set resources, and use Decision Matrices or Decision Tables where business users must maintain rule thresholds. Execute representative samples before activation, then confirm the output and Decision Explainer history match the expected eligibility, fee, or prioritization result. Use Decision Explainer to inspect the Business Rules Engine decision path.
